Do you know your healthcare team?

  • Patient Advocate

    Lifeline that helps guide you with support and education

  • Patient

    YOU! The ultimate decision maker with life expertise

  • Care Support Partner

    Care Partner

    Person who helps care for someone who is ill

  • Medical Oncologist

    Medical Oncologist

    Doctor who treats cancer with medication and coordinates cancer care

  • Primary Care Physician

    Primary Care Physician

    Doctor who coordinates your overall healthcare as gatekeeper

  • Pathologist

    Pathologist

    Doctor that evaluates cells and tissues to provide diagnosis and stage of cancer

  • Radiologist

    Radiologist

    Doctor who performs imaging tests to screen/diagnose (e.g. x-ray, MRI, ultrasound)

  • Surgical Oncologist

    Surgical Oncologist

    Doctor who performs surgical procedures

  • Radiation Oncologist

    Radiation Oncologist

    Doctor who uses radiation therapy to shrink/eliminate tumors

  • Psychologist/Psychiatrist

    Psychologist/ Psychiatrist

    Helps you manage emotions, adaptations to changes in life and mental health

  • Pharmacist

    Pharmacist

    Fills prescriptions and provides education on how to take medications

  • Nurse/Nurse Practitioner

    Nurse/ Nurse Practitioner

    Provides coordination of care, education, and counseling to help manage your cancer

  • Genetic Specialist

    Genetic Specialist

    Evaluates your risk of certain conditions and provides support that can help with treatment planning

  • Social Worker

    Social Worker

    Problem solvers that help evaluate cancer's impact on life and connect you to community resources and support

  • Fertility Endocrinologist

    Fertility Endocrinologist

    Doctor who helps preserve ability to have children and/or helps with infertility

  • Physician Assistant

    Physician Assistant

    Performs services such as exams, education, and prescribing medication

  • Patient Navigator

    Patient Navigator

    Provides guidance through the healthcare system and helps overcome obstacles

  • Dietitian

    Dietitian/
    Nutritionist

    Nutrition expert that helps manage eating and hydration needs
